Output d56b20dae33f7aa6e66420beba4f128dbb3c31d15aa3ee2d4442ecb2496f0827:2

value
5117692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93e8ada5f9d772c67f522a42406c1414e31afc4b OP_EQUALVERIFY OP_CHECKSIG
address
1EV54yMw8feZ9kDuB1kqmVBTzC55AdBuF5
transaction
d56b20dae33f7aa6e66420beba4f128dbb3c31d15aa3ee2d4442ecb2496f0827
spent
true